White clover is often used in landscaping. This plant prefers slightly acidic or neutral loams and sandy loams. Excessive moisture is destructive for him, therefore, in nature, these flowers grow only on soils of medium moisture.

Features of white clover.

This plant belongs to the category of creepers, grows everywhere and has many names: Dutch clover, apple, field baker, white doer, honey, white gruel, white crumb, chrestiki, litki, white kunyak, white dole. Clover is a perennial plant. In the first year, it develops slowly and begins to bloom only the next, moreover, twice a season. The first wave of flowering begins in May and lasts until the end of July, the second lasts from mid-August to October.

The stem of this creeping perennial is branched, smoothly curved, with shoots that can take root in the soil. Plant height varies from 20 to 50 cm. The shape of the leaves is trifoliate, ovoid. They are attached to the stem with a narrower end. Shamrocks are membranous with finely serrated edges. In the middle of each of them, you can distinguish a light green horseshoe-shaped spot.

Small white clover flower, spherical, moth type. Sometimes it has a light pink tint. Located on a bare calyx, which is attached to the stem with a long (10-25 cm) stem. White fragrant clover is an excellent honey plant, which attracts bees and is a favorite delicacy of herbivores. Tall and thick grasses oppress the plant, therefore, in such conditions, smaller flowers are formed in clover.

Interesting is the shape of the rim, which is located directly under the calyx. It is classified as a moth type. The upper petal of the corolla is bent to the side and resembles a flag spread in the wind. The two side petals are like wings, and the lower one is like a neat boat. The root system of this plant is powerful, it goes deep into the ground by 40-60 cm. Therefore, clover is good to use for strengthening the slopes and slopes. Due to its high decorativeness, this flower is often used in garden design. Due to its creep, it grows quickly and is able to form a beautiful long-lasting lawn in a short time. Sowing is carried out at the rate of 1-1, 25 kg of seeds per one hundred square meters.
